Book Synopsis A Day in the Life of President Johnson by : Jim Bishop

Download or read book A Day in the Life of President Johnson written by Jim Bishop and published by . This book was released on 1967 with total page 296 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Recounts, hour by hour, a typical day in the life of President Johnson and his associates. Includes background information and description of a weekend at the LBJ ranch.
